Abstract
Castration has been a significant theme in mythology, religious traditions, and historical practices, often symbolizing transformation, sacrifice, and divine punishment. While the term is frequently associated with orchiectomy (removal of the testes), this study argues that penectomy (removal of the penis) must also be considered, particularly in myths where the symbolic weight of castration extends beyond mere fertility loss. The myth of Cybele and Attis serves as a compelling example, raising questions about the intended nature of Attis' self-mutilation and its implications.
